WebIf the IRS was supposed to respond to you or resolve your account by a specific date and they have not, you may qualify for TAS assistance. If an IRS system or procedure has failed to operate as intended, or failed to resolve your problem or dispute with the IRS, TAS may be able to help you. If the IRS rejects your offer, you have the right to appeal the rejection, but must do so within 30 days of the date of the IRS’s rejection letter. To appeal a rejection, use IRS Form 13711, Request for Appeal of Offer in Compromise.
